The Witcher 4 Announced

CD PROJEKT RED announces The Witcher IV, erasing doubts this will be the official title of the next game in the beloved RPG series. The game was already in development under the codename Polaris, and the title reveal comes in a Reveal Trailer from The Game Awards showing off Unreal Engine 5 cinematics and revealing that this promotes Ciri to main protagonist. It concludes pointing to The Witcher Universe Website for more, and that's collecting newsletter signups and providing the following quick description:
The Witcher IV is a single-player, open-world RPG from CD PROJEKT RED. At the start of a new saga, players take on the role of Ciri, a professional monster slayer, and embark on a journey through a brutal dark-fantasy world.

Powered by Unreal Engine 5, it aims to be the most immersive and ambitious open-world Witcher game to date.

Thick As Thieves Announced

Megabit and OtherSide Entertainment announce Thick As Thieves, an "immersive" stealth/action multiplayer game coming in 2026 to P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X|S. A stealth game seems like a natural for OtherSide, which includes Warren Spector, Greg LoPiccolo, and Paul Neurath, known for development of genre exemplars System Shock, Thief, and Deus Ex. Word is: "Thick As Thieves invites players to navigate a 1910s metropolis where every shadow conceals new challenges, from rival thieves and watchful guards, to a richly detailed city that changes with each heist." The Announce Trailer shows this in action, set to a little Jane's Addiction, who rose to popularity near the end of the Gilded Age. Word is there's also a little magic to the game's heists:
Set in an alternate history metropolis where technology clashes with magic, Thick As Thieves immerses you in a complex, detailed world of glittering wealth, a thriving criminal underclass, and a touch of magic. As the upper class amasses wealth and power while the lower class struggles to survive, you weave your way through both worlds, pursuing treasure and glory with stealth and cunning.

Players engage in a unique competitive multiplayer experience, where infiltration, theft, and escape drive success. The game rewards clever tactics, planning, and improvisation. Thick As Thieves exemplifies OtherSide's commitment to player-driven agency, creating an experience where each playstyle can unfold uniquely in a vibrant world.

ELDEN RING NIGHTREIGN Announced

FromSoftware and Bandai Namco announce ELDEN RING NIGHTREIGN, a standalone co-op action/survival game in the ELDEN RING setting. The developer calls this a "condensed action RPG," saying it is unlike any experience it has created before. It will come to PC via Steam and consoles next year, and the Official Website is live with details, screenshots, and this trailer with a first look. Here's the announcement:
Players take on the night together in an all-new experience from the team at FromSoftware. ELDEN RING NIGHTREIGN will be a multiplayer-focused return to Roundtable Hold, set in a universe parallel to the events of ELDEN RING. Players must choose from eight unique characters, each with their own unique abilities and powerful Ultimates. Their journeys take them to Limveld, an ever-changing map, where they will have to make split-second decisions when it comes to combat and exploration in the face of a night cycle that shrinks the map with the coming Night’s Tide. At the end of each night, players will face a powerful boss and, if victorious, awaken to bigger challenges. Each session will culminate in the third night when they must face off against the chosen Nightlord. Individuals can fight the night alone, but strength will come in numbers. Nightfarers must learn to cooperate to take down these challenges, combining their unique abilities together for an unparalleled experience in the ELDEN RING universe. All is not lost for those who fall in defeat. Unsuccessful runs will grant players relics to allow them to customize and upgrade their characters tailored to their personal play styles.

Split Fiction Announced

Electronic Arts and Hazelight Studios announce Split Fiction, an action/adventure "that pushes the boundaries of the co-op genre further than ever" from the folks who brought us It Takes Two. The Official Reveal Trailer shows the game's teamwork is a mashup, as the game features a science fiction author and a fantasy author trapped in worlds of their own creation, hence the title. It concludes with a March 6, 2025 release date, and the launch is expected on P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X|S. Additionally: "A Hazelight Studios staple feature, Friend’s Pass, which allows one player who owns the game to invite a friend to play for free, is back and pushed even further with crossplay options enabled for PlayStation, Xbox and PC via Steam." Here's a description:
In Split Fiction, players will discover a variety of sci-fi and fantasy mechanics and abilities. Escape a sun that’s going supernova, challenge a monkey to a dance battle, try out some cool hoverboard tricks, fight an evil kitty and ride everything from gravity bikes to a sandshark. With worlds that are entirely different from each other, surprising challenges await players at every turn.

Mio and Zoe are contrasting writers, one of sci-fi and the other of fantasy, who become trapped in their own stories after being hooked up to a machine designed to steal their creative ideas. Jumping back and forth between worlds, they’ll have to work together and master a variety of abilities in order to break free with their memories intact.

Chris Barrett Sues Bungie/Sony

VentureBeat reports that Chris Barrett has filed a lawsuit against Bungie its owner Sony, accusing his former employers of firing him under false pretenses to avoid a $45 million payout to which he was entitled. He was fired in March while serving as Game Director on the Marathon revival, and in August Bloomberg reported this dismissal was allegedly over inappropriate behavior by multiple female colleagues. According to IGN the ask is over $200 million: "The 81-page lawsuit lays out seven counts against Bungie and SIE, including Family and Medical Leave Act [FMLA] retaliation, defamation, and breach of contract. Barrett is seeking at least $100 million in defamation damages in addition to more than $90 million for money owed under retention agreements, alleged Washington Rebate Act [WRA] violations, and other compensation." Barrett lays out his case in this post on X:
The past nine months following my departure from Bungie have been very difficult and painful for me as I've had to endure rampant speculation, unfounded attacks on my reputation, and innuendo about what happened behind the scenes to cause me to be fired after 25 years of loyal service. I want to thank everyone who has been there for me.

I've eagerly awaited the opportunity to get the truth out there and tell my side of the story, and now is that time. Today, I filed a lawsuit against Sony and Bungie to hold them accountable for their conduct and the damage that has been done to my reputation and my career.

I am confident that the facts are on my side and look forward to clearing my name through the legal process. Because this is a pending legal matter, there is nothing else I can say about it at this time.

Total War: WARHAMMER III – Omens of Destruction Released

This post on Steam announces the release of Omens of Destruction, the deceptively singular title for what are actually three separate DLC packs for Total War: WARHAMMER III, the fantasy strategy sequel. There's also a new bundle of all three along with the base game for Windows, macOS, and Linux, which is currently 60% off. This comes alongside a new version 6.0 patch, and the notes on that now online. Here's the Omens of Destruction Launch Trailer and here are some details:
Embark on campaigns of hero-slaying, mercenary conflict, and brutal tactics in the OMENS OF DESTRUCTION DLC for Total War: WARHAMMER III. Introducing three hellraising Legendary Lords for Khorne, Orcs & Goblins and the Ogre Kingdoms, as well as a host of new battle units and gameplay features to be experienced in the immense Immortal Empires campaign.

Murky Divers Released

Murky Divers is now out of Early Access and has taken the plunge into full release on Steam, offering a Windows co-op horror/adventure set under the sea. So the title refers to the depths, rather than Murky the murloc (sorry World of Warcraft and Heroes of the Storm players). Word is the game sold over 350,000 copies in Early Access, and this post discusses that journey and what's changed in version 1.0 while providing the Launch Trailer as illustration. Back to that title, the game's description suggests it may also refer to the murky intentions of your mission:
Dive with a team of up to 8 to the bottom of the ocean. Your mission: Remove all corpses from Pharma Corps' abandoned labs. Erase any evidence of their failed experiments.

Dive into the ocean with a submarine that suits your playstyle. Go solo or team up with a friend in the small sub, play with up to 4 players in the regular sub, or gather 5 to 8 players for a full chaotic crew experience in the large sub.

Use your caddie to extract dead bodies from the wrecks that used to be labs. But be careful! There are things lurking and oxygen might run out quicker than you expect.
